【commons】字符串工具類——commons-lang3之StringUtils


類似工具見Hutool-StrUtil

一、起步

  引入maven依賴

 <!-- https://mvnrepository.com/artifact/org.apache.commons/commons-lang3 -->
        <dependency>
            <groupId>org.apache.commons</groupId>
            <artifactId>commons-lang3</artifactId>
            <version>3.4</version>
        </dependency>

  非maven項目想下載jar包,請移步這里:http://commons.apache.org/proper/commons-lang/download_lang.cgi

二、開始使用

  概覽

  

   常見用法

  下參見網友的隨筆:http://blog.csdn.net/xuxiaoxie/article/details/52095930

isEmpty()、isNotEmpty();isBlank、isNotBlank()及以上變種參見hutool-StrUtil篇,不再贅述

trim()——去除字符串兩段空白,變種strip()不展開,參見上文隨筆, deleteWhitespace()——刪除字符串中間空白

 

equals()——解決原生equals的空指針問題,,變種equalsIngnoreCase()不展開,示例參見上文隨筆

leftPad()/rightPad()——左右補齊的方法,低於指定長度時自動補齊

abbreviate()——縮略字符串,縮略為abc...的樣式,但是...需要占3位

  其它操作不一一列舉...常用操作待小結


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M